INPUT TAX definition in the Cambridge English Dictionary

WebInput Tax In the United Kingdom, the value added tax that a business pays on the products it buys. This contrasts with the output tax, which is the VAT that the business charges customers on what it sells. If the output tax exceeds the input tax, the business must pay the difference to the government. Input VAT is the value added tax added to the price when you purchase goods or services that are liable to VAT. If the person or businesses that is buying is registered for VAT they can deduct the amount of VAT paid from his/her settlement with the tax authorities. remington 700 custom buildWebFeb 7, 2024 · A taxable person can only utilise their input tax credit within six months from the date of the invoice.
